Key Findings

• CMS rates this facility 1/5 stars (below average)

• Has 75 certified beds with an average of 65.8 residents per day (88% occupancy)

• Last health inspection found 34 deficiencies (inspected Nov 19, 2025)

• Has been fined a total of $27,808 across 1 fine(s)

• Total nursing staff: 5.20 hours per resident per day

• Staff turnover rate: 52.4% (high)

Pasadena Palace TCU is a 1-star Medicare and Medicaid certified nursing home in Pasadena, California with 75 certified beds. It has been operating since 1972. The facility scored below average compared to California facilities.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the CMS rating for Pasadena Palace TCU?▾
Pasadena Palace TCU has an overall CMS rating of 1 out of 5 stars, with a health inspection rating of 1/5, staffing rating of 4/5, and quality measures rating of 1/5. This facility is rated below average.
Has Pasadena Palace TCU had any health inspection violations?▾
Pasadena Palace TCU had 34 deficiency citations in its most recent health inspection (Nov 19, 2025). The facility has been fined a total of $27,808 across 1 fine(s).
What are the staffing levels at Pasadena Palace TCU?▾
Pasadena Palace TCU provides 5.20 total nursing staff hours per resident per day, including 0.58 RN hours, 1.35 LPN hours, and 3.28 nurse aide hours. The total staff turnover rate is 52.4%.
How many beds does Pasadena Palace TCU have?▾
Pasadena Palace TCU has 75 certified beds with an average of 65.8 residents per day, resulting in approximately 88% occupancy. The facility is For profit - Limited Liability company owned.
